I've hit 3 deer in my bus. It holds up very well. If you have insurance, it is just a deductable-away to get fixed. If it is deer season, then you can legally keep the animal. (talk to Fish and Game, as you can get a road-kill tag for this, instead of using your real dear tag). mp
